In the final match of the five-match Youth ODI series, the India U-19 team faced a defeat against England U-19, but still clinched the series 3-2. The fifth ODI took place on July 7, 2025, at the County Ground in New Road, Worcester.
England U-19 won the match by seven wickets, chasing a target of 211 with over 18 overs to spare. Ben Mayes remained unbeaten on 82, while captain Thomas Rew contributed an unbeaten 49. Ben Dawkins also played a significant role with a quickfire 66 off 53 balls. Ralphie Albert and Alex French each took two wickets for England.
India U-19, led by Ayush Mhatre, had already secured the series victory with a 3-1 lead before this final match. In the fifth ODI, India U-19 batted first and posted a total of 210/9 in their 50 overs. RS Ambrish was the top scorer for India, remaining unbeaten on 66 off 81 balls. Vaibhav Suryavanshi, who had previously scored the fastest century in Youth ODI history off 52 balls in the fourth ODI, was contained to 33 runs in this match.
The series began on June 27, 2025, with the first match at the County Ground in Hove. India U-19 displayed strong performances throughout the series, ultimately winning three of the five matches. The team included promising players such as Vaibhav Sooryavanshi, who had a noteworthy debut in the IPL 2025 with the Rajasthan Royals.
While England's performance in the final match was commendable, India had already established an unassailable lead. The victory in the last game was a consolation for the England U-19 team.
